Overview:
This is a managerial position and reports to the Project Manager and also works with Sr. Project Manager and Assistant Project Manager.
Directly responsible for day-to-day supervision of project site
Helps establish safety plan and is directly responsible for project safety
Conduct on-site meetings with subcontractors, owners and tradesmen
Directly responsible to maintain discipline at jobsite.
Supervise Company field labor and wage per hour employees hired from a third party
Supervise Subcontractor activities
Help to establish and enforce quality control plan (plans, specs and local building codes)
Maintains project documentation to include daily reports and jobsite photo’s
Monitors subcontractors progress
Ensure proper job sequencing
Collaborates on preparation of CPM schedules
Prepares look ahead schedules
Implement schedule to meet project completion dates
Produce/submit request for information
Liaison with owner occupant
Resolve field conflicts
Maintain as-built drawings
Identify documents for potential change orders and back charges
Coordinates material deliveries
Other duties as assigned
Requirements
5-7 years General Construction experience required.
Experience supervising Healthcare projects required
Working knowledge of OSHA safety regulations preferred.
Communication, supervisory and organizational skills are necessary.
